Commercial Manager

At a Glance Salary - £65,000-£98,000 Contract type - This is a permanent position. Working pattern/flexible working - The Partnership has adopted a hybrid working approach, meaning you'll be able to work a mixture between the office and home based upon your personal needs whilst balancing the needs of the business. The team aim for around 2-3 days a week in the office to connect and on a more ad-hoc basis to attend key meetings. Location - This role is based at our Bracknell Head Office, with occasional UK based travel to suppliers. Interviews will be held w/c 10th March. What will you be doing? As a Commercial Manager, you will be a key member of the Commercial Optimisation team, you will define and deliver the supplier strategy framework and tools for Category Proposition Groups (CPGs). You will support the Waitrose strategy on supplier tenders and product category negotiations with linkage to range reviews and provide expert support on managing commodity and other inflationary pressures. You will business partner the CPG Leadership team and provide senior negotiation support for the key strategic suppliers where relationships are complex due to size and exposure and importance of the supplier. You will continually upskill the capability of Waitrose Commercial through developing new and enhanced negotiation approaches and processes, tools and techniques. Internally this is known as a Commercial Manager, however externally it may be better understood as focussed on supplier strategy and cost optimisation. Some of your key responsibilities will include: Develop complex and cross category negotiations (e.g. LTA suppliers, dedicated suppliers, cross category suppliers) in your area of business partnering Business partner the CPG Leadership teams Work closely Trading Managers, VCA team, and Category Managers in order to leverage significant efficiency opportunities Working with Heads of CPG to develop of long term supplier strategies and optimise ways of working with key suppliers Essential skills you’ll need Extensive commercial experience in food and associated non-food retail or food manufacturing / supply Extensive commercial negotiation experience Stakeholder management and influencing Experience of influencing situations which require a high degree of emotional intelligence Advanced analytical and financial understanding Comprehensive understanding of GSCOP and Commercial Law #LI-HEADOFFICE #LI-LB2 #LI-HYBRID #LI-REMOTE
